We are kicking off the new year with some more builds; one very special one indeed. The one I want to talk about now, is a project at Hay Farm, Therfield. This is going to be a passive house! Passive house is a standard of build, set to ensure that the home is as energy efficient as possible. This is going to be an exciting challenge for us and we can’t wait to get started.

We have always endeavoured to ensure that our builds are energy efficient and we have always received an energy rating of A. Now, we are going to take it to the next level.

Currently, there are very few passive houses being built in the UK, and we are so pleased and excited to be able to say that we have this project ready to start in 2021.
